Did you realize that your arrest or conviction in Harrisburg, Illinois can be expunged? Expungement is a legal process that removes a criminal conviction from your record. This allows you to legally tell most employers inquiring into your background that you have not been convicted of a crime.

Harrisburg Expungement Procedures

Under normal circumstances, the process of expunging your record involves completing the correct paperwork, getting the court documents of your original case, and then filing with the court in Harrisburg, Illinois

Not all states allow expungement, and in certain cases the record may be sealed without action on your part. Expungement can be a complicated and time consuming process depending on when and where your conviction took place.
